Abstract

At the current stage of the development of society, information is a value that is created and used in all spheres of life to fulfill the tasks of subjects of various legal relationships. Confidential information about a person needs special importance and legal protection in the process of creating and publishing information, and therefore these issues are under the constant watchful eye of scientists and practitioners. It is extremely important for the sustainable and successful development of this area to ensure the preservation of confidential information and the right to protect a person's personal data about his state of health. At the same time, the protection of such personal data becomes especially relevant in the field of justice by the bodies of the judicial system, whose institutions, in the course of their daily activities, process and use a large array of information and personal data of participants in court proceedings. We can immediately note that this issue is currently not researched in Ukraine, where the vector of scientific developments is more directed towards the analysis of the protection of confidential information and personal data in the field of health care in general. The special relevance of this issue is also due to the fact that the consideration of all categories of cases by courts is inextricably linked to the acquisition of information about a person, including his state of health, during the resolution of the case, with the subsequent consolidation of such information in the adopted court decisions, and therefore for the proper regulation of this process and the prevention of violations of the rights of participants in court proceedings, the first priority is to study existing gaps in the legislative regulation of the process of obtaining documents and materials by courts, publishing court decisions, where there is confidential information about a person's state of health.
